You Are You have spent years deep in the details of SoC and ASIC design, and you know the most valuable problems are solved at the intersection of customer needs, technical feasibility, and execution risk. You can walk into a room with a customer's design team, uncover the real constraints behind the ask (power, performance, area, schedule, node, packaging, ecosystem), and translate those constraints into an IP solution that will still work months later during integration and bring-up. This is a pre-sales, customer-facin g Applications Engineering (FAE) role. You will partner closely with Sales and cross-function al internal teams to drive technical discovery, solution definition, customer evaluations/PO Cs, competitive positioning, and technical closure for Interface IP opportunities across Korea. You do not just answer questions—you ask better ones. When a customer says they need a PCIe solution, you dig into their use case, process node, target data rates, channel assumptions, compliance needs, and timeline before proposing anything. You communicate with credibility: you can discuss SerDes signal integrity with a PHY engineer and then explain the business and risk tradeoffs to leadership without losing the thread.
